Output 248292feab52ebdc215717f40f3d9baa8b6433f34f961c95a415c3db23258128:39

value
1161253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dc1eab1e54f5b3fe73e423eb58acd61ed2b5d1 OP_EQUAL
address
34KcY79JtZuGC39Nc5pvva6wbXMpuCuxze
transaction
248292feab52ebdc215717f40f3d9baa8b6433f34f961c95a415c3db23258128
spent
true